The research team, comprising Dr. James Smith, Dr. Sarah Jones, and Dr. Michael Brown, began their project with modest expectations. However, as they diligently observed and documented the flora and fauna within their backyard, they were astounded by the staggering diversity they encountered.
Using a combination of meticulous field surveys, camera traps, and ecological modeling, the researchers identified and cataloged a wide range of species. These included:
1. Plants: Over 300 species of plants, including wildflowers, shrubs, and trees, were recorded. Many of these plants were native to the region and essential for supporting the local ecosystem.
2. Insects: The backyard teemed with an impressive variety of insects, with estimates exceeding 400 species. Butterflies, moths, beetles, flies, and spiders were just a few of the fascinating insects observed.
3. Birds: The researchers documented over 100 species of birds visiting their backyard. From songbirds to raptors, the abundance and diversity of avian species were truly remarkable in such a small area.
4. Mammals: The team identified several mammal species, including squirrels, chipmunks, opossums, and bats. These mammals played crucial roles in seed dispersal and pollination.
5. Reptiles and Amphibians: Lizards, frogs, and salamanders were among the herpetofauna species found within the backyard. Their presence highlighted the importance of maintaining a balanced ecosystem.
6. Aquatic Life: A small pond in the backyard was found to support a thriving ecosystem of aquatic plants, insects, and fish species.
The team's findings emphasize the vital role that suburban backyards can play in preserving and enhancing biodiversity. By encouraging native plant growth, reducing pesticide use, and creating wildlife-friendly habitats, this research demonstrates that even small areas can contribute significantly to the overall ecological health of our environment.
